Salisbury Youth Council now accepting applications for 22-23

Salisbury Youth Council 0 80265
The City of Salisbury is currently accepting applications for membership to the Salisbury Youth Council (SYC). Salisbury Youth Council is a service-oriented organization for youths aimed to enhance and build a more positive community. SYC members serve the community at large, learn about local government, attain leadership skills and participate in programs and community service projects.

Notice from Salisbury Fire Department 08-09-2022

Salisbury Fire Department 0 77354
Salisbury Fire Department responded to an outside forklift fire that was quickly extinguished by Engine 6. There were no injuries and the Salisbury Fire Department’s Fire Marshal’s Office and Rowan County Fire Marshal continue to investigate the cause of the fire along with the Henkel staff. Thank you to all the responding agencies who assisted Salisbury Fire - Locke, Granite Quarry, Kannapolis FD, Salisbury Police and Rowan County Emergency Services.

Kudos To The Fred M. Evans Pool Lifeguard Staff For Saving Child

Parks and Recreation 0 76297
Last month, four City of Salisbury lifeguards on duty gave medical attention to a three-year-old toddler. The lifeguards provided aid until the paramedics arrived, roughly five minutes after the lifeguards called, and they whisked the toddler to the hospital. It has been reported to the City of Salisbury that the child received the medical care he needed and will be okay.
